WebMay 27, 2024 · "GREAT DRIFFIELD, a parish partly within the liberty of ST-PETER-OF-YORK, but chiefly in the Bainton- Beacon division of the wapentake of HARTHILL, East riding of the county of YORK, comprising the market-town of Great Driffield, the chapelry of Little Driffield, and the township of Emswell with Kelleythorpe, and containing 2471 … North Humberside is a former postal county of England. It was introduced by the Royal Mail on 1 July 1974, when some addresses were altered in response to the changes in administration brought about under the Local Government Act 1972. WebDriffield is a market town in the East Riding of Yorkshire. The town is also known as Great Driffield, distinguishing it from the nearby smaller village of Little Driffield, to which it has now nearly spread, separated only by the Driffield by-pass.
